Spectrum launches design collection
By Carole Sloan -- Home Textiles Today, 10/8/2001 12:00:00 AM
New York — For Abby Gilmore, ceo of Covington Industries, the newly launched Spectrum Designer Gallery headed by Hoyne is the fruition of a long-time goal.
"We've been looking for a long time for a handle to market to the upper end [of the fabric business], and Marjorie had always touched that market, but she had been hampered" by the demands of the other parts of the business," she said.
Hoyne, retired as president of Spectrum Fabrics, now Spectrum Designer Gallery, launched the initial collection which includes designs by Jay Yang and Margarita Cushing as well as Covington Fabrics' design team of the D'Ascolis as well as Hoyne herself.
"We're also talking with other designers," as the Gallery expands from its traditional base to transitional and soon, contemporary," Hoyne explained.
For Gilmore, the launch collection, which offers a collection of velvets, "is just gorgeous and awesome in look. We're really designing for the high end of the market." Among the other fabric directions, Hoyne said prints on silk, velvet and brocade will be important statements. In the debut collection the wovens include an array of gold, silver, pale blue and champagne.
